高堆尾矿坝尾砂物理力学特性差异性分析

ANALYSIS ON THE DIFFERENCES OF PHYSICAL AND PECHANICAL CHARACTERISTICS OF TAILINGS FOR HIGH STACK DAM

Abstract

Through the analysis of physical and mechanical properties of an upstream high stack dam tailings before and after 16 years, the difference change of physical and mechanical properties of tailings with the time passing was revealed:the burial depth of shallow tailings is greatly affected by the oxidation of pyrite , the location of the weath-ering products of pyrite in shallow buried tailings is different , which leads to the difference of the physical and me-chanical properties of the tailings;The tailings , which is deeply buried , is mainly affected by the depth of burial depth and the deposition time , the maximum changes of tailings 'physical and mechanical properties on the 25m depth, and then the changes tend to be flat.According to the variation of physical mechanics of tailings , and the different deposition time and deposition sites , the parameters of the tailings are calculated by different deposition time and location , in order to reflect the tailings dam deposition characteristics truly .The research results provide reference for the design and analysis of the tailings dam .
